The Power Apps section provides visibility into all discovered Power Platform environments and their backup configuration status. It includes two primary views:
All Environments
Configured Environments
Navigate to: Druva Cloud Platform Console > All Services > Microsoft Power Platform > Power Apps
All Environments
Druva auto-discovers environments after the Power Apps prerequisite is complete. The All Environments tab displays every discovered environment in the tenant, regardless of backup status.
The listing includes this note: Power Apps are contained within an environment. Configuring an environment protects the apps, settings, and metadata in that environment that Druva can back up. See Supported Data Types for Power Platform for what is included.
Column | Description |
Name | Name of the environment |
Type | Environment type (for example, Developer, Default, Production, or Sandbox) |
# Power Apps | Number of Power Apps in the environment |
Environment URL | URL of the environment |
Created By | Who created the environmet |
Configuration Status | Configured or Not Configured |
Filtering and Search
Use the search bar and filter controls to locate specific environments:
Search by environment name.
Filter by Backup Status (Backup Enabled, Backup Disabled, Not Configured).
Filter by Environment Type.
Configured Environments
The Configured Environments tab displays only those environments that are already configured for backup.
Summary cards at the top of the page:
Metric | Description |
Configured Environments | Number of environments configured for backup |
Protected Power Apps | Number of Power Apps in those environments |
Total Backup Data | Combined size of Power Apps backup data |
Column | Description |
Name | Name of the environment |
Type | Environment type (for example, Developer or Default) |
# Power Apps | Number of Power Apps configured for backup |
Last Completed Backup | Timestamp of the last completed backup, or a dash if none |
Backup Data | Size of backup data for the environment |
Backup Enabled | Indicates whether backup is enabled |
Last Backup Status | Successful, Never, or other backup statuses |
Error | Error details, if any |
Configuration | Assigned backup profile (for example, PowerApps Default Profile) |
This page also provides:
Backup Now — Starts an on-demand backup for the selected environment. A confirmation appears when the job starts.
Download — Opens Download Data for the selected environment. See Downloading and Restoring Power Apps Data.
Additional actions (Enable , disable, or delete backup) from the ellipsis menu
Search and filter the environments by Type, name, backup status, auto configuration rule or backup profile.
Select an environment name to open environment details (Summary and Backups). See Managing Power Apps Snapshots.
